Republic of Ireland striker Adam Idah saw his 13th-minute penalty saved by Zander Clark as Celtic lost 2-0 to Hearts in an incident-packed game at Tynecastle.
Hearts profited from Yang Hyun-jun’s early red card to inflict a second 2-0 defeat on title-chasing Celtic within the space of three months in an incident-packed cinch Premiership showdown at Tynecastle.
